Easiest Focaccia Recipe
This was great! With the addition of the suggested minced garlic, salt, basil and rosemary to the dough...... I then topped with olive oil that had been warmed with more of the herbs and garlic, spread on with a pastry brush and sprinkled with mozzarella, parmesean and kosher salt. I didn't use a bread machine or mixer-a wooden spoon worked just fine. My 3 year old polished off 2 pieces before the pan had even cooled off! Definitely better than what I can get at any store around here!

Hawaiian Banana Nut Bread
WOW! Didn't have cherries but still THE BEST flavor-even after subbing 1/2 c oat bran and 1.5 c whole wheat flour for 2 of the 3 cups of flour. Also mixed 1 C Splenda, 1/2 C brown and 1/2 C white sugar and toasted coconut. We made these in the heart shaped disposable tins and baked at 350 for 11 minutes-perfect. Great healthy alternative to Valentine Sugar Cookies!
